Budget Amount *help |
¥3,640,000 (Direct Cost: ¥2,800,000、Indirect Cost: ¥840,000)
Fiscal Year 2014: ¥1,170,000 (Direct Cost: ¥900,000、Indirect Cost: ¥270,000)
Fiscal Year 2013: ¥1,300,000 (Direct Cost: ¥1,000,000、Indirect Cost: ¥300,000)
Fiscal Year 2012: ¥1,170,000 (Direct Cost: ¥900,000、Indirect Cost: ¥270,000)
|
Outline of Final Research Achievements |
We propose an extension of the Lambda-mu calculus with explicit syntax for stream constructors. The extended Lambda-mu calculus is complete with respect to the stream model, which has been introduced by ourselves, and on which programs are interpreted as mathematical functions on streams. We also propose a type system for the extended Lambda-mu calculus, and adapt the idea of the stream models to the typed setting. It is proved that the equational theory of the Lambda-mu calculus can be characterized by a set-theoretic stream model. We also propose a reduction system for the extended Lambda-mu calculus, and prove that it is confluent and strongly normalizing.
|